Alden is dissatisfied with a tedious job and unfulfilling marriage. Certainly, there must be greater meaning to his existence.
The government sends Alden on a vacation to an uncivilized land in order that he might appreciate all that he has. It is here that he discovers Christianity. When the new Christian returns from his trip, his passion for his faith does not end. What will the government do when they discover Alden's treasonous actions?
